Mathematics:  Dual Degree Curriculum

 

Description: This sequence permits students to complete a primary major in one discipline and then to complete requirements for a second, “dual,” degree in mathematics. Students could graduate with both degrees simultaneously or, if necessary, graduate with the primary degree in one semester and complete the remaining dual degree requirements within one year.

The requirements for the dual degree include 30 semester credit hours of mathematics as outlined below. Students must complete a minimum of 30 credit hours of courses above the total hours required for the primary degree. Thus, the minimum requirement for the two degrees is 150 credit hours.

 

   Curriculum Outline:

  I. COMPLETE PRIMARY DEGREE REQUIREMENTS (Minimum of 120 Semester Hours)
  II. COMPLETE DUAL MATHEMATICS REQUIREMENTS (30 Semester Hours)
  MTH 184 Calculus I 4  credit hours
  MTH 251 Calculus II  credit hours
  MTH 252 Calculus III 4  credit hours
  MTH 300 Linear Algebra 3  credit hours
  MTH 351 Probability and Statistics I 3  credit hours
  MTH 372 Differential Equations 3  credit hours
  MTH 373 Advanced Vector Calculus (or MTH 310, Discrete Mathematics) 3  credit hours
   Mathematics Electives: (Take 3 hrs from: MTH 310, 331, 352, 382, 384; and take 3 hrs from 401,
   431, 451, 473, 484.) 
  III. COMPLETE 30-HOUR MINIMUM REQUIREMENT Take additional hours, if needed, to assure the
  completion of a minimum of 30 semester hours above the total hour requirement for the primary degree.
  Total for Dual Degree: A minimum of 150 Hours
